Description

Unlike my conniving brother, I have no designs on the throne. Let better men rule. 

I’m happy to let better men rule—I’ve never pretended to be a good man. I've been in exile, but no longer. I'm finally going home. This time, no one can keep me away. Not Ariel, the woman I left behind. Not the killer on my tail. Hell, not even my cousin--the king--can stop me.

But I do have a score to settle. Everything’s going just fine until Ariel is assigned to my protection detail. She will ruin everything, and probably enjoy doing it. Hell hath no fury like a woman scorned.

But just one look at her and I know it's not over between us. 

All I have to do is convince her I never forgot her.

And try to stay alive.

(This is Book 1 in the Prince duet. Ariel and Tristan’s story continues in To Love a Prince.)
